Affordable Housing Development Competition Overview

The Affordable Housing Development Competition encourages students who are interested in affordable housing to think carefully about the interconnections between housing, health care, and economic opportunity. By matching graduate students with experienced professionals, the competition provides the opportunity to combine classroom experience with real-world practice in affordable housing development.

The Process

Students and development sponsors come together for a series of informational sessions that describe the logistics of the competition and assist with team formation. After being paired with developers, the student teams have two months to produce an affordable housing plan. Each team of students, faculty, and sponsors is responsible for creating a working timeline. A commitment of about 15 hours per week is expected, and course credit may be granted, depending on school policies.

Prizes

To encourage the future design and conception of affordable housing, cash prizes will be awarded to proposals that best meet the judging criteria.

  • First Place: $10,000
  • Second Place: $7,000
  • Third Place: $4,000
